Job description

USC Auxiliary Services , one of the largest divisions at The University of Southern California, is focused on making a difference for over 65,000 students, athletes, faculty, staff, and guests who visit our campuses each day. Through our innovative services, our six central business units (USC Bookstores, USC Hospitality, USC Housing, USC Transportation, the USC Hotel and the Los Angeles Memorial Coliseum) collectively create the best USC experience for future leaders, scientists, filmmakers, engineers, and doctors alike. Auxiliary Services works tirelessly to welcome all visitors into the Trojan family and we are driven to succeed by our commitment to USC’s core values.

We are seeking a Senior Learning & Development Specialist to join our rapidly growing team.

The Opportunity

Our team supports a diverse range of employees throughout Auxiliary Services. As our Senior Learning & Development Specialist, you will lead us as we determine training needs and functional training modules for our units. You will also collaborate with Auxiliary Services Directors, Associate Directors and unit Managers/ Directors to design, develop and implement strategic learning and organizational development solutions for all business units. This position also leads a team of learning and organizational development specialists in addition to functioning as a valued consultant, master presenter and facilitator. Your ability to communicate and connect with employees at all levels will be crucial to your success. Your passion and enthusiasm for training will help excite and energize our employees to continue developing!

The Accountabilities
  • Partners with the Associate Director of Food Safety, Quality Assurance & Compliance to coordinate, schedule, and track mandatory compliance and regulatory training including food safety, workplace safety, and other required certifications. Maintains accurate records of completion and ensures staff meet certification deadlines.
  • Administers the department’s customer feedback program. Monitors incoming responses, identifies trends and recurring issues, and communicates findings to operational managers. Recommends and implements training-based solutions when feedback indicates a performance or knowledge gap.
  • Manages all content and scheduling for push notifications on the department mobile app. Develops clear, timely, and audience-appropriate messaging. Oversees content displayed on department digital monitors. Ensures displays are current, accurate, and aligned with operational priorities and departmental communications.
  • Leads and facilitates new hire orientation for all incoming employees. Develops and maintains orientation content to ensure consistency, regulatory compliance, and alignment with departmental culture and operational standards.
  • Creates position-specific training and development programs that facilitates career progression within the department and provide opportunities for promoting from within
